Tekken Cast:
* John Foo as Jin Kazama: A young and talented fighter who has a dark power within him. The Devil Gene he has inherited from his father, Kazuya Mishima, is slowly tearing him apart and consuming his mind with evil and hate. He now realizes that the only way he can save himself is to confront both his father and grandfather, Heihachi Mishima, both of whom have their own agendas for Jin's power. All of this comes to a head at The King of Iron Fist Tournament, Jin's one chance at confronting his father and grandfather to defeat them and redeem his soul. In real life, John Foo is a Wushu master apart from acting. * Ian Anthony Dale as Kazuya Mishima: A powerful karate fighter, Kazuya is the son of Heihachi Mishima and the father of Jin Kazama. He possesses the power of the Devil Gene, which his son inherited. * Cary-Hiroyuki Tagawa as Heihachi Mishima: The chairman of the Tekken Corporation, that is being investigated of murder. He is the father of Kazuya, and the grandfather of Jin Kazama. An experienced fighter himself, he announces The King of Iron Fist Tournament to crown the best fighter on Earth. However, Heihachi has his own plans for the tournament. Tagawa is known for playing another fighting game character, Shang Tsung, in the first Mortal Kombat film. * Kelly Overton as Christie Monteiro: A Brazilian Capoeira practitioner and student of Eddy Gordo. * Luke Goss as Steve Fox: A talented boxer from England that was once one of the best fighters of the world, but had passed his prime. Goss was the first confirmed actor in the film, and explained that his character has "some fights out of the ring".[3] * Cung Le as Marshall Law: A Jeet Kune Do fighter. Le is a mixed martial artist, and his presence in the movie was confirmed in the end of 2008 by Kung Fu Cinema.[4] * Gary Daniels as Bryan Fury: A former Interpol officer that competes in the tournament. Daniels is a former kickboxer himself, which is the same fighting style used by his character in the videogames. * Candice Hillebrand as Nina Williams: A cold-blooded assassin and mother of Steve Fox. * Marian Zapico as Anna Williams: The sister and rival of Nina Williams. * Darrin Henson as Raven: An international intelligence agent considered highly skilled and iron-hearted, codename Raven. * Roger Huerta as Miguel Caballero Rojo: A brawler from Spain. Huerta is also a mixed martial artist. * Nathan Jones as Craig Marduk: A professional Vale Tudo fighter. The character of Marduk was indeed modeled after Jones for the videogames. * Lateef Crowder as Eddy Gordo: A Brazilian Capoeira practitioner and mentor of Christie Monteiro. Crowder was offered the role due to his real-life Capoeira skills and resemblance to Eddy. * Jae Hee as Hwoarang: A Korean Tae Kwon Do fighter and main rival of Jin Kazama. * Tamlyn Tomita as Jun Kazama: Jin Kazama's mother. After her assassination, Jin enters the tournament to avenge her. * Gary Ray Stearns as Yoshimitsu: A mystic, Ninja-esque armored swordsman. * Anton Kasabov as Sergei Dragunov: A member of SPETSNAZ, Dragunov is considered the very symbol of fear on the battlefield whose overwhelming fighting prowess has earned him the title "The White Angel of Death". |
